Churches in Huntingdon County

Huntingdon County, Pennsylvania has 164 churches in the Churches List directory, 1 of them verified and 17 with a published website. The 2020 US Religion Census counted 135 congregations and 16,545 adherents across 34 religious bodies in the county. That is 375 adherents per 1,000 residents of its 44,087 people.

Religious bodies in Huntingdon County (2020 US Religion Census)

Religious body Congregations Adherents Per 1,000 pop.
Non-denominational Christian Churches 19 4,360 98.9
United Methodist Church 36 2,989 67.8
Catholic Church 4 1,921 43.6
Church of the Brethren 8 1,024 23.2
Evangelical Lutheran Church in America 7 850 19.3
Presbyterian Church (U.S.A.) 11 642 14.6
American Baptist Churches in the USA 5 613 13.9
Christian and Missionary Alliance 3 573 13.0
United Church of Christ 5 568 12.9
Assemblies of God 4 466 10.6
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ints 1 345 7.8
Church of the Nazarene 3 308 7.0

Source: 2020 US Religion Census (Association of Statisticians of American Religious Bodies). Per-1,000 rates divide reported adherents by the county's 2020 Census population (44,087). Largest 12 bodies by adherents shown.

How this county page is assembled

Directory listings are mapped to Huntingdon County through the US Census Bureau's 2020 ZCTA-to-county relationship file: each ZIP Code Tabulation Area is assigned to the county holding the largest share of its land area, so a small number of churches in ZIP codes that straddle county lines may be attributed to a neighboring county. Congregation and adherent counts come from the 2020 US Religion Census and are reported by the religious bodies themselves. Population is the county's April 2020 decennial-census base from the US Census Bureau's population-estimates program; per-1,000 adherence rates divide reported adherents by that figure.
